    Medical Malpractice

    Medical malpractice or medical negligence occurs when a healthcare provider is not acting in an appropriate manner in certain situations. This standard is referred to as the "standard of care." A physician who fails to adhere to the standard of care during childbirth or during the neonatal period could be held accountable for the resulting birth injuries. These kinds of claims require a significant amount of medical and legal expertise and substantial financial resources to be able to pursue them successfully. Due to this, the majority of attorneys only accept these cases when the evidence is precise and the damages are greater than the costs of litigating the claim.

    A medical malpractice lawsuit typically has four elements the duty of care breach of duty, causation, and damages. In addition, each case is unique and has to be evaluated on its individual merits. Some common examples of medical mistakes during labor and birth include the failure to recognize fetal discomfort, improper use delivery equipment, medication errors or surgical mistakes, and failures to perform a c-section when required.

    To prove medical malpractice, it must be demonstrated that your obstetrician's actions deviated from the norm of care and that those actions led to the birth injury of your child. Expert witnesses, who are healthcare professionals who specialize in neonatology and obstetrics, can interpret medical records to provide an impartial opinion about how your child might be injured.

    Keep meticulous records of all medical treatments as well as all expenses related to the injury of your child. This information is critical for building an impressive claim and proving the losses of your family.

    Punitive Damages

    The birth of a baby is a significant event, but it can also be a risky one. Childbirth-related injuries and complications can lead to serious medical issues for both the mother and infant. You could be able claim compensation if injured due to medical negligence at the birth of your child. A Dallas birth injury claim lawyer lawyer can assist you through the legal process and fight for fair compensation.

    In cases of medical malpractice it is necessary to prove that your doctor was negligent. This means they did not adhere to the standard of care as a guideline that the medical community uses to determine what a prudent medical professional should do in similar circumstances. The standard of care is especially strict for obstetricians, who must be aware of any signs of harm during labor and deliver.

    After establishing the presence of negligence, you need to demonstrate that the negligence was responsible for the birth injuries to your child. This can be a daunting task, but a knowledgeable lawyer can assist you with gathering the evidence required to support your claim. A successful claim will result in an amount of money to compensate you for your emotional, financial physical and mental losses. The amount you receive will be contingent on the severity of your injuries and also the cost of any medical treatment you may need to undergo.

    Punitive damages can be awarded in certain situations and can dramatically increase the value of your settlement. These awards are intended to penalize the defendant for their criminal conduct and deter them from repeating similar conduct in the future. They are granted in addition to compensatory damages, and are typically limited by state law.

    In the majority of medical malpractice cases, the plaintiff must demonstrate that the defendant's health care provider failed to perform a procedure using the appropriate level of skill and care. This is known as the "standard of care." A birth injury attorney can use expert testimony to establish this standard. Experts from defense will be used to challenge the evidence. These battles are a bit tense and the outcome can be determined through the outcome of a "battle between the experts."

    If a case isn't settled, the lawyer may start an action in the county of the accident. Parents are the plaintiffs, while the hospitals, doctors and other medical facilities are the defendants. The case will move through the discovery phase, which involves depositions.

    Once a medical malpractice lawsuit is filed, it must be served on the defendants. A birth injury attorney can assist clients with gathering the required evidence and documents to serve, and negotiate with the medical providers or insurance companies to obtain an equitable settlement.

    In the majority of cases, a medical negligence attorney will attempt to negotiate a settlement before taking the case to trial. This is done in order to help their clients save time and money. An experienced lawyer will not accept a lowball offer from an insurer because it could mean the family will not receive the full amount of compensation they deserve.
